Top 5 Music Games Performance in Switzerland Q4 2024
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 music games in Switzerland during Q4 2024,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
The fourth quarter of 2024 saw varying performances among the top 5 music games on the unified platform in Switzerland. Here, we explore the tr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users for these popular apps.
Beatstar from Space Ape Ltd experienced a peak in weekly revenue at approximately $1.4K by late October. Weekly downloads started at 173, with a notable increase mid-December, reaching 169. The app's weekly active users grew consistently, beginning at 1.2K and peaking at over 4.3K by the end of December.
My Singing Monsters, published by Big Blue Bubble, saw its weekly revenue surge to around $1.7K in the week of December 23. Downloads varied throughout the quarter, with a high of 215 in late November. Weekly active users remained stable, fluctuating between 1.2K and 1.3K.
Magic Tiles 3: Piano Game by Amanotes Pte. Ltd. maintained steady weekly revenue, peaking at $870 in the final week of December. Downloads saw a significant increase, reaching 5.6K just before Christmas. The app's active users grew substantially, ending the quarter at nearly 20K.
Piano - Keyboard Lesson & Game from MWM experienced a steady rise in downloads, peaking at over 3K in the last week of December. The weekly revenue also showed an upward trend, ending at $482. Active users increased from 1.1K to about 4.2K by the quarter's end.
Finally, Geometry Dash by RobTop Games AB had a consistent performance in terms of downloads, with a high of 4.6K in late December. Revenue peaked at $489 during the same period. Active users remained robust, consistently staying above 36K throughout the quarter.
